Warning Signs You Need Under Sink Water Extraction

Catching water damage early can save you thousands of dollars in repairs. Here are some warning signs you need under sink water extraction:

Musty Odors That Won’t Go Away

Strong, persistent odors can show water damage and mold growth. If you notice a musty smell in your home, it’s time to call us.

Warped or Buckled Flooring

Warped or buckled flooring can show water damage and structural issues. If you notice changes in your flooring, it’s time to call us.

Water Stains on Ceilings or Walls

Water stains on ceilings or walls can show water damage and leaks. If you notice water stains, it’s time to call us.

Leaking Appliances

Leaking appliances can cause significant water damage and costly repairs. If you notice leaks under your sink or around appliances, it’s time to call us.

Mold Growth

Mold growth can show water damage and health risks. If you notice mold growth in your home, it’s time to call us.

Unexplained Water Bills

Unexplained water bills can show hidden leaks and water damage. If you notice unexpected increases in your water bills, it’s time to call us.

Under Sink Water Extraction Cost in Blackwater, AZ

The cost of under sink water extraction services can vary based on the severity of the damage, size of the affected area, and local conditions in Blackwater, AZ. Our team will provide a free estimate after assessing the situation. Here’s a general idea of what you can expect to pay:

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Under Sink Water Extraction $500 – $2,500 Severity of damage, size of affected area, and local conditions
Water Damage Repair $1,000 – $5,000 Size of affected area, type of materials damaged, and complexity of repair
Mold Remediation $500 – $2,000 Size of affected area, type of mold, and complexity of remediation
Dehumidification and Drying $500 – $2,000 Size of affected area, type of equipment used, and complexity of drying process
Sanitizing and Cleaning $200 – $1,000 Size of affected area, type of cleaning products used, and complexity of cleaning process
Final Inspection and Touch-ups $100 – $500 Size of affected area, type of materials damaged, and complexity of touch-ups

Exact pricing depends on an on-site assessment. We offer free estimates and flexible payment plans to fit your budget.
